               MINUTES OF THE EXECUTIVE COMMTITTEE
                 MEETING HFLD MIARCH 28, 1916.


          At a meeting of the Executive Committee of

TUniversit7 of Kentucky held at the President's Office

March 29, 1916, there were present P. P. Johnston, Jr.,

Frank McKee, C. B. Terrell, G. C. Brock and J. E. Brown.

On motion, Mr. Johnston was made chairman of the meeting.

Motion was made and seconded and upon yea and nee vote

unanimously carried that President Barker be and he is

authorized to sell and transfer the Printing outfit now

owned by the University to the Experiment Station- on

such terms as he deems best. It was suggested that a

movement would likely be put on foot to solicit

funds for the erection of a Y. 1t. C. A. Building upon the

University Campus. Utpon motion made and Unanimously

carried, the Committee heartily endorsed such a move-

ment and gave it all possible moral sunnort but on ac-

count of the financial condition of the University, it

is understood that the University will not contract any

indebtedness on account of said prorosed building.

            Upon motion made, seconded and unanimously car-

ried, Judge Barker, P. P. Johnston, Jr. and R. C. Stoll were

made a Committee to recommend at the next meeting of this

Committee a Budget for the next year setting forth the

prospective receipts and disbursements for the year.
